Back to All Blogs
Technology

How Salem Roofers Use AI to Cut Lead Waste by 38%

Feb 11, 2026 8 min read
How Salem Roofers Use AI to Cut Lead Waste by 38%

Watching Xavier toss a stack of soggy printouts onto his desk told me everything I needed to know about his morning. We were standing in his office off Commercial Street SE, and the frustration was thick. He had just spent three hours fighting traffic toward South Salem and out to Turner, only to find out two of the "leads" he'd bought were for sheds and a third was a renter with no authority to sign a contract.

"Noah, I'm paying my best guy to be a glorified telemarketer," he told me. "He's spending 14 hours a week just trying to figure out if these people actually have a roof that needs replacing or if they're just bored."

This is the hidden tax on roofing businesses in the Salem metro area. We have a highly competitive market where the rainy season makes everyone panic-call for a roofer, but 64% of those calls are dead ends. If your team is manually sorting through that mess, your margins are bleeding out before you even step on a ladder. Xavier wasn't failing at sales; he was failing at the filter.

At a Glance

Eliminate the "Drive-by" Drain: Stop sending $75,000-a-year estimators to look at $400 repair jobs that should have been filtered out.

Speed to Lead is Non-Negotiable: Use AI to qualify Salem homeowners in under 120 seconds, ensuring you beat the competition to the kitchen table.

Operational Cost Reduction: Automated vetting can save the average mid-sized roofing shop over $11,400 annually in wasted fuel and labor.

Data-Backed Decisions: AI tools identify high-intent leads based on specific roofing patterns and regional climate data in the Willamette Valley.

$4,287
Average monthly opportunity cost

The average Salem roofing contractor loses $4,287 per month in "opportunity cost" by allowing unverified, low-intent leads to clog their sales calendar.

The Manual Filtering Bottleneck in the Willamette Valley

In Salem, the distance between jobs can be deceptive. A lead in Keizer and a lead in the West Salem hills might only be nine miles apart, but during the afternoon rush on the Marion Street Bridge, that's a 45-minute commitment. When your sales rep spends that time driving to a lead that hasn't been qualified for budget or ownership, you've lost more than just gas money. You've lost the chance to be first on-site for a $22,600 full tear-off in the Liberty area.

Most shops rely on a "smile and dial" approach. A lead comes in, an admin calls them back (eventually), and they ask a few basic questions. The problem is that human beings are inconsistent. One day your admin is thorough; the next, they're overwhelmed and just book everything to get the phone to stop ringing. This inconsistency is what leads to the "Xavier scenario" – a calendar full of appointments but a closing rate that's circling the drain.

I've seen shops try to fix this by hiring more office staff, but that just increases your overhead. Instead of adding more bodies to a broken process, the smartest operators in Oregon are turning to AI-driven qualification. They are realizing that our founders' frustration with shared leads was just the tip of the iceberg. The real issue is the time spent between the lead arriving and the contract being signed.

How AI Changes the Conversation

AI in lead qualification isn't about some robot talking to your customers in a metallic voice. It's about sophisticated Natural Language Processing (NLP) and data scraping that happens in the background. When a homeowner in the North Lancaster neighborhood hits a landing page, an AI qualification layer can instantly check property records to verify homeownership, estimate the roof's square footage via satellite imagery, and even engage the lead in a text-based conversation to gauge urgency.

I recently sat in on a training session with a rep named Jaxon. We were looking at his "dead lead" pile. I asked Jaxon to run 47 of those old leads through a simple AI re-engagement sequence. Within 19 minutes, the AI had identified three homeowners who were finally ready to buy but had been "ghosted" by other contractors.

The AI doesn't get tired. It doesn't have a "bad Monday." It follows the script perfectly every single time. It asks the budget questions that your reps might be too shy to ask. It clarifies if the project is an insurance claim or a retail job. By the time that lead hits your CRM, it's not just a name and a phone number; it's a dossier.

The 2-Minute Rule for Salem Sales

"In the Salem market, your closing probability drops by 39% if you wait more than 10 minutes to contact a lead. Use AI-automated SMS to engage them instantly while your crew is finishing up a job site."

The Tactical Shift: Implementing AI Qualification

If you're ready to stop the bleed, you don't need a degree in computer science. You need a process. The goal is to move from "chasing leads" to "managing opportunities." This starts with how you source your prospects. Modern strategies, like those outlined in IKO's guide on roofing leads, emphasize the importance of high-intent digital channels over the old-school "yellow pages" approach.

Once you have a steady flow, the AI acts as your gatekeeper. Here is how I helped a shop near the Oregon State Fairgrounds set this up last quarter.

Action Plan

A 4-Step Framework for Automating Your Lead Vetting Process

This framework ensures only high-value appointments reach your estimators, eliminating wasted trips and boosting your close rate.

1

Data Enrichment Phase: The moment a lead enters your system, use an API to pull public tax records. If the person's name doesn't match the property owner's name, the AI flags it. This prevents your reps from pitching to tenants who can't make decisions.

2

Conversational SMS Qualification: Automate a text sequence that asks: "Hi, is this for a repair or a full replacement?" and "Are you working with an insurance adjuster?" The AI parses the responses. If they say "repair," it directs them to a scheduling link for a paid service call. If they say "replacement," it moves them to the priority sales queue.

3

Intent Scoring: Assign a numerical value to leads based on their behavior. Someone who looks at your "financing options" page three times is a 95/100. Someone who only looks at your blog for DIY tips is a 20/100. Your sales team only calls the 80+ scores.

4

Automated Calendar Booking: Only allow qualified leads to see your estimator's calendar. This ensures that every hour spent in a truck is a high-probability revenue event.

Want to skip the manual work and get exclusive, verified leads instead?

Get $150 in Free Credits

Regional Nuances: Why Salem Needs This Now

Salem is unique. We deal with specific permitting hurdles in Marion County that can slow down a job's cash flow. We deal with the moss-heavy roofs of the Pacific Northwest that require specific cleaning or replacement techniques. When your AI is tuned to these local realities, it can ask the right questions.

"Is there visible moss growth covering more than 27% of the surface?"

"Has your roof been inspected since the last major ice storm?"

These questions, handled by an automated system, build authority before you even arrive. They show the homeowner that you aren't just another guy with a ladder; you're a specialist. While OSHA safety requirements keep your crews safe on the clock, AI qualification keeps your business financially safe by protecting your most valuable asset: your time.

I've seen shops in the Willamette Valley increase their revenue by 22.4% without buying a single extra lead. How? By simply closing more of the leads they already had because their sales reps weren't exhausted from chasing "ghosts." They were fresh, prepared, and talking to people who actually wanted to buy a roof.

If you're curious about how these systems work in practice, check our FAQ for a breakdown of lead exclusivity and verification. The transition from a "manual" shop to an "automated" one usually takes about 6.5 weeks of consistent effort, but the ROI is almost immediate.

Moving Beyond the "Lead" Mindset

The biggest mistake I see roofing owners make is thinking that more leads will solve their problems. If your qualification process is broken, more leads just means more chaos. It's like trying to fill a bucket with a hole in the bottom by turning the faucet up higher.

AI allows you to plug the hole. It gives you the "locked preview" of a lead's intent before you commit your team's energy. When Xavier finally integrated an AI-first qualification layer into his Salem operation, his "no-show" rate for appointments dropped from 31% to just 4.2% in the first two months.

He wasn't working harder. He was just working on the right houses. He stopped being a "lead chaser" and started being a business owner again. That's the power of the right tech in the right hands.

For more insights on modern roofing business strategies, explore our expert articles covering everything from lead generation to operational efficiency.

Common Questions

No. It frees them up to handle customer service, permitting, and production scheduling. Instead of making 100 cold follow-up calls, they spend their time ensuring your active projects are running smoothly.
Share